Wall Street brokerages expect that Nu Skin Enterprises, Inc. (NYSE:NUS) will announce sales of $702.28 million for the current fiscal quarter, according to Zacks Investment Research. Three analysts have issued estimates for Nu Skin Enterprises’ earnings, with estimates ranging from $698.40 million to $705.04 million. Nu Skin Enterprises reported sales of $612.37 million during the same quarter last year, which would suggest a positive year-over-year growth rate of 14.7%. The business is expected to announce its next earnings results on Wednesday, August 4th.
On average, analysts expect that Nu Skin Enterprises will report full-year sales of $2.85 billion for the current financial year, with estimates ranging from $2.84 billion to $2.85 billion. For the next financial year, analysts forecast that the company will report sales of $2.94 billion, with estimates ranging from $2.83 billion to $3.03 billion. Zacks’ sales calculations are a mean average based on a survey of sell-side analysts that follow Nu Skin Enterprises.
Nu Skin Enterprises (NYSE:NUS)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 5th. The company reported $0.91 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.72 by $0.19. Nu Skin Enterprises had a net margin of 6.54% and a return on equity of 19.18%. The company had revenue of $677.03 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$633.26 million.

About Nu Skin Enterprises
Nu Skin Enterprises, Inc develops and distributes personal care and wellness products worldwide. It provides skin care systems, including ageLOC Me customized skin care and ageLOC Spa systems, and ageLOC LumiSpa skin treatment and cleansing devices; and Epoch products comprising botanical ingredients derived from renewable sources, as well as a range of other cosmetic and personal care products.
